How to prepare for a job interview at Michael Page
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your pharmaceutical knowledge, especially around the medications you'll be dispensing. Familiarise yourself with common health tests and any recent changes in pharmacy regulations. This will show that you're not just qualified but also genuinely interested in providing top-notch patient care.
✨Showcase Leadership Skills
Since this role involves leading a team, think of examples from your past experiences where you've successfully managed or motivated others. Be ready to discuss how you can elevate patient care through effective team leadership and collaboration.
✨Prepare Questions
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are thoughtful questions about the pharmacy's approach to patient care, team dynamics, and opportunities for professional growth. This shows that you're engaged and serious about finding the right fit for both you and the pharmacy.
✨Practice Makes Perfect
Consider doing mock interviews with a friend or mentor. Focus on articulating your passion for pharmacy and patient care clearly. Practising your responses will help you feel more confident and articulate during the actual interview.
